The Phoenix Contact PCB header is expertly designed to accommodate a variety of connection technologies, allowing for maximum adaptability in device design. With a nominal current rating of 8 A and a rated voltage of 160 V, this component is an ideal choice for applications that demand reliability in electrical performance. The product features a robust THR soldering method, facilitating seamless integration into automated SMT assembly processes. Its sleek black housing not only enhances its visual appeal but also contributes to its perceived quality, ensuring it stands out in any electrical assembly. The inclusion of a screwable flange further adds to its mechanical stability, making it a dependable choice for various industrial applications. Coupled with its efficient pin layout and compact size, this product is optimised for space-saving designs while maintaining high electrical integrity.
